[Adopted 12-16-1974 by Ord. No. 480-74]
Games of chance may be conducted under any license issued by the Mayor and Township Committee pursuant to the provisions of the Bingo Licensing Law, Laws of 1954, Chapter 6, Section 1 et seq.[1], on the first day of the week, commonly known and designated as "Sunday," in the Township of Hamilton, County of Atlantic, State of New Jersey.
[1]
Editor's Note: See N.J.S.A. 5:8-24 et seq.
The license to be issued by the Mayor and Township Committee for the holding, operating and conducting of such games of chance shall provide that such games of chance may be conducted on the first day of the week, commonly known and designated as "Sunday."
[Adopted 6-2-1975 by Ord. No. 533-75]
Games of chance may be conducted under any license issued by the Mayor and Township Committee pursuant to the provisions of the Raffles Licensing Law, N.J.S.A. 5:8-50 et seq., on the first day of the week, commonly known and designated as "Sunday," in the Township of Hamilton, County of Atlantic, State of New Jersey.
The license to be issued by the Mayor and Township Committee for the holding, operation and conducting of such games of chance shall provide that such games of chance may be conducted on the first day of the week, commonly known and designated as "Sunday."
